  • Thomas Dohmke, CEO of GitHub, announced on August 11, 2025, that he will step down and remain through the end of the year to lead a new venture.

  • Microsoft will not appoint a new CEO; GitHub’s leadership will now report directly to Microsoft's CoreAI team as part of deeper integration.

  • The shift reflects a strategic pivot to embed GitHub within Microsoft’s broader AI and developer tools ecosystem.

  • Reddit will block the Internet Archive from indexing most of its site—excluding only the homepage—to prevent AI firms from scraping its data for unauthorized use.

  • The restriction aims to protect user privacy and regulate compliance with platform policies after detecting misuse via the Wayback Machine.

  • This action is part of Reddit’s broader effort to control data access, which includes modified API policies and licensing discussions.

  • OpenAI’s GPT-5 deployment has encountered challenges, prompting Sam Altman to revert to legacy models (like GPT-4o) and adjust rollout parameters for Plus users.

  • The company is working on stabilizing infrastructure, refining personalization, and deciding how to moderate immersive AI experiences amid competition.

  • This reflects an iterative, feedback-driven launch strategy to correct course and deliver a reliable GPT-5 experience.

  • Datumo secured $15.5 million in funding to expand its no-code LLM evaluation platform, Datumo Eval, aimed at non-developers like trust, safety, and compliance teams.

  • The platform automates test data creation and evaluations for unsafe, biased, or incorrect model outputs—no manual scripting needed.

  • Datumo is positioning itself as a competitor to Scale AI, with plans to support its R&D and expand globally across South Korea, Japan, and the U.S.

  • A study finds that chain-of-thought LLMs struggle with genuine logical inference and instead generate fluent but nonsensical responses.

  • Researchers describe LLM reasoning as a “brittle mirage”—good at sounding logical but faltering when asked to generalize beyond training examples.

  • The findings highlight that LLMs simulate coherent text rather than perform true deductive reasoning.
